Ladies were even more than four times as most likely as males to be identified with a little papillary thyroid cancer throughout their lives, the research studydiscovered. Such cancers cells are hardly ever deadly. In contrast, medical diagnoses of hostile and frequently lethal kinds of thyroid cancer cells were virtually equal in males and females. There was also no actual distinction between sexes in little papillary thyroid cancers located on postmortem examination, which weren't discovered throughout life. Females are a lot more likely than guys to undergo examinations for various other medical factors Go Here that can discover these tiny cancers cells that or else would have most likely not been found."And as medical professionals, we're keyed to consider thyroid problems more frequently in ladies,"said Louise Davies, M.D., M.S., of the Department of Veterans Affairs, who led the new study. "There's most definitely a threat for injuries to these women."Like other cancers, thyroid cancer isn't one disease. There are have a peek here a number of different kinds
of thyroid cancer (based in part on the type of cell in the thyroid that the cancer began in), and each type can have very different prognoses. Practically everyone identified with a little papillary thyroid cancer cells will certainly be active 5 years after medical diagnosis.
